Where to Use With Caution
While the Back to School Svg Files for Cricut are generally reliable, there are a few areas where caution is advised. On small hoop sizes, some of the finer details may not come through as clearly, especially if the design includes intricate elements like tiny lettering or decorative accents. It’s also worth noting that on textured or stretchy fabrics, the design may not sit as smoothly as it would on a smoother material.
For dark fabric backgrounds, the contrast between the thread colors and the fabric is crucial. If the design uses light-colored threads, it may not show up as well as expected. Similarly, on thin or delicate fabrics, the stabilizer choice becomes even more important to prevent puckering or tearing during the stitching process.

Practical Designer Notes
Before committing to a large batch of embroidery projects using the Back to School Svg Files for Cricut, I recommend testing the design on scrap fabric. This helps identify any potential issues with stitch density or thread color contrast. It’s also wise to review the file in black and white mockups to get a better sense of how it will look on different fabric backgrounds.
When working with layered garments or curved surfaces like caps, the design should be carefully evaluated for fit and function. Some elements may need adjustment to ensure they sit correctly on the final product. For commercial projects, always confirm the licensing terms before selling finished items or digital products.
